Assetto Corsa Competizione was supposed to get support for NVIDIA's real-time ray tracing technology but it seems Italian game studio Kunos Simulazioni has changed its mind. While responding to a question from a user, the developer replied that there's no plan to support RTX in the foreseeable future.

The developer did not rule it out entirely, but stated that RTX support is very low in the list of priorities:
"Our priority is to improve, optimize, and evolve all aspects of ACC. If after our long list of priorities the level of optimization of the title, and the maturity of the technology, permits a full blown implementation of RTX, we will gladly explore the possibility, but as of now there is no reason to steal development resources and time for a very low frame rate implementation," said the developer, in response to a question about NVIDIA RTX support at launch. This is significant, as Assetto Corsa Competizione was one of the posterboys of RTX, and featured in the very first list by NVIDIA, of RTX-ready games under development.
